前面我们已经实现了用unittest框架编写测试用例,实现了请求接口的封装,这样虽然已经可以完成接口的自动化测试,但是其复用性并不高。我们看到每个方法(测试用例)的代码几乎是一模一样的,试想一下,在我们的测试场景中,一个注册接口有可能会有十几条到几十条测试用例,如果每组数据都编写一个方法,这样将会有更多的重复项代码,不仅执行效率不高,也不好维护。接下来将会对框架进行优化,采用数据驱动方式,1)把测
转载
2023-11-23 22:57:17
62阅读
前面我们已经实现了用unittest框架编写测试用例,实现了请求接口的封装,这样虽然已经可以完成接口的自动化测试,但是其复用性并不高。我们看到每个方法(测试用例)的代码几乎是一模一样的,试想一下,在我们的测试场景中,一个注册接口有可能会有十几条到几十条测试用例,如果每组数据都编写一个方法,这样将会有更多的重复项代码,不仅执行效率不高,也不好维护。接下来将会对框架进行优化,采用数据驱动方式,1)把测
转载
2023-11-06 21:25:06
48阅读
前后端分离开发入门在传统的Web应用开发中,大多数的程序员会将浏览器作为前后端的分界线。将浏览器中为用户进行页面展示的部分称之为前端,而将运行在服务器,为前端提供业务逻辑和数据准备的所有代码统称为后端。所谓前后端分离的开发,就是前后端工程师约定好数据交互接口,并行的进行开发和测试,后端只提供数据,不负责将数据渲染到页面上,前端通过HTTP请求获取数据并负责将数据渲染到页面上,这个工作是交给浏览器中
转载
2024-07-25 11:46:16
16阅读
代码分离的目的:代码分离是 webpack 中最引人注目的特性之一。此特性能够把代码分离到不同的 bundle 中,然后可以按需加载或并行加载这些文件。代码分离可以用于获取更小的 bundle,以及控制资源加载优先级,如果使用合理,会极大影响加载时间。代码分离的三种方法:入口起点:使用 entry 配置手动地分离代码。防止重复:使用 Entry dependencie
转载
2023-07-30 18:14:43
134阅读
目录 1. 线性2. 齐次3. 线性方程解叠加原理4. 在有限端处具有零温度的热传导方程(1)乘积解形式(2)分离变量(3)不定常方程(4)边值问题a. 当\(\lambda >0\)b. 当\(\lambda = 0\)c. 当\(\lambda < 0\)(5) 得到乘积解(6)叠加原理(7)使用初始条件及特征函数正交性确定系数函数正交性三角函数的正交性确定系数5 边值问题小结
盲源分离概念是在1990年左右提出,最先用于处理语音信号,一个具体的例子就是“鸡尾酒会”中,人们可以从很多源中分辨出不同的声音来源。最著名的要属ICA了,利用信号间统计独立信息估计混合矩阵,然后利用逆矩阵恢复源信号。
在2000年左右才用于处理振动信号。由于大部分实际测量信号是多个源的混合,如果能将各原始源信号分离出来,那画面美极了,由此看来,
转载
2024-10-22 19:40:31
10阅读
# 使用 Spleeter 进行人声分离
在现代音乐制作中,人声和伴奏的分离是一个非常重要的环节。通常情况下,音频混合后,想要将人声与伴奏分开就非常困难。在这种背景下,Spleeter,由 Deezer 开发的一个开源工具,便应运而生。它基于深度学习技术,提供了高效、精确的音频分离能力。本文将向您介绍如何使用 Python 和 Spleeter 来进行人声分离,同时配以代码示例和相关图表,以便更
大家知道立体声是什么吗?它是指一种拥有立体感的声音,应该不少人听音乐的时候有接触过。当我们在刷视频的时候,有些人也会使用拥有立体声的歌曲作为背景音乐。那么当我们刷到一个拥有好听的BGM视频,但是视频中却拥有人声,要怎么将立体声的音乐与人声分离开呢?其实很简单,只要借助一些分离软件就可以了,那么你们知道在立体声里分离人声的软件有哪些吗?接下来就给大家分享几个好用的分离立体声的软件,感兴趣的小伙伴快跟
转载
2023-10-18 17:37:24
243阅读
# 实现Python代码和SQL语句分离
## 1. 整体流程
下面是实现Python代码和SQL语句分离的整体流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建数据库连接 |
| 2 | 编写SQL语句 |
| 3 | 执行SQL语句 |
| 4 | 处理查询结果 |
| 5 | 关闭数据库连接 |
## 2. 具体步骤及代码示例
### 步骤1:创建数据
原创
2024-05-24 05:53:33
93阅读
简介本篇文章主要介绍了python中yaml配置文件模块的使用让其完成数据和代码的分离,宏哥觉得挺不错的,于是就义无反顾地分享给大家,也给大家做个参考。一起跟随宏哥过来看看吧。思考问题前面我们配置Capability时,各个参数都是在代码里面写死的,比如:desired_caps['platformVersion']='5.1.1' 一旦设备和测试的app发生改变则需要去代码里面一个个修改,要么同
转载
2024-01-17 20:48:22
34阅读
第1章 课程介绍介绍课程目标、通过课程能学习到的内容、和系统开发前需要具备的知识1-1 课程导学第2章 开发环境搭建介绍系统开发所需的开发环境的搭建, 包括前后端开发所需要的IDE、 mysql、navicat、nodejs、cnpm的配置等, 还介绍了如何配置python虚拟环境2-1 pycharm的安装和简单使用2-2 mysql和navicat的安装和使用_12-3 windows和lin
转载
2024-05-27 20:30:16
78阅读
Webpack 代码分离 提示:版本问题本文基于 webpack 2.x 版本。webpack 2.x 相比 webpack 1.x 有重大改变。所以,如果你的项目中已使用了 webpack 1.x ,本教程的示例将不适用,请慎重。如果铁了心要升级 webpack ,请参考 webpack 官方文档 - 从 v1 迁移到 v2阅
原创
2017-06-21 10:55:23
851阅读
Webpack 代码分离 提示:版本问题本文基于 webpack 2.x 版本。webpack 2.x 相比 webpack 1.x 有重大改变。所以,如果你的项目中已使用了 webpack 1.x ,本教程的示例将不适用,请慎重。如果铁了心要升级 webpack ,请参考 webpack 官方文档 - 从 v1 迁移到 v2阅
原创
2017-07-25 15:28:22
725阅读
# Python数据分析:按年分离数据
在数据分析领域,经常需要对数据按照时间进行分离和统计。在Python中,我们可以使用pandas库来实现这一功能。本文将介绍如何使用pandas库按年分离数据,并通过代码示例展示具体操作步骤。
## pandas库简介
pandas是Python中用于数据处理和分析的重要库,提供了丰富的数据结构和数据分析工具。其中,DataFrame是pandas中最
原创
2024-06-28 06:39:44
135阅读
Excel表格数据分离是数据处理和分析中的常见需求,特别是在进行数据清理、数据整合和数据分析时。本文将详细记录如何使用Python进行Excel表格数据分离,包括如何制定备份策略、恢复流程、应对灾难场景、工具链集成、日志分析以及案例分析。
## 备份策略
在进行数据分离之前,首先需要有一个合理的备份策略,以确保数据的安全性。我们应考虑以下几个方面:
1. **思维导图**:用以展示备份策略的
1.最大类间方差法:根据直方图以某一会灰度为阈值将图像分割成两部分,计算两组的方差,当被分成的两组之间的方差最大时,这个灰度为阈值灰度值。(基于阈值分割)img = imread('1.jpg');%原图
I_gray=rgb2gray(img);%转换为灰度图
subplot(121),imshow(img);
%转换为双精度
I_double=double(I_gray);
转载
2024-06-12 11:09:58
68阅读
读取配置文件类
package com.eshore.ismp.contract.sql;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.IOException;
import java.io.InputStream;
import java.util.Properti
转载
2021-08-20 14:12:59
105阅读
先来从英文的词义上简单理解一下strip:v. 除去,撕掉。也就是说strip的作用就是用来去除字符串上的某些子字符串的(Python中是没有严格的字符的定义,而是将其统称为了字符串,对于‘a’,我们可以理解为仅包含一个字符的字符串,但是呢,字符串是由字符组成的)。split:v. 分离,分裂,使分裂,它的作用就是用来分割字符串的,将其分割为多个子字符串,并且以列表的形
转载
2023-08-06 07:50:48
142阅读
人声音乐分离的Python代码是一项技术挑战,它涉及到从音乐中提取人声部分的过程。本文将详细探讨如何通过Python实现这一过程,涵盖环境准备、分步指南、配置详解、验证测试、优化技巧和扩展应用等多个方面。
## 环境准备
在开始之前,我们需要确保有足够的软硬件资源来支持这一过程。为此,我们设定如下的软硬件要求:
### 软硬件要求
| 组件 | 最低要求
一、有时候经常会遇到配置数据库主从主从分离是存储和访问数据,就需要配置和修改代码了,mysql安装我就不说了二、 主服务器master的配置 1. vim /etc/my.cnf 2. 重启服务 service mysqld restart 3. 创建一个用户 4. 赋予用户的权限(mysql之用户密码) 三、 从服务器slaver
转载
2023-06-30 08:31:17
351阅读